Hypertrophic Obstructive Cardiomyopathy: Essential Diagnostic Tests

Hypertrophic obstructive cardiomyopathy (HOCM) is a type of heart muscle disease characterized by abnormal thickening of the heart muscle, particularly the left ventricle, which can obstruct blood flow. Accurate diagnosis is crucial for effective management and treatment planning. Here are the key diagnostic tests used in evaluating HOCM.

1. Electrocardiogram (ECG)

An ECG is often the first test performed when HOCM is suspected. It records the electrical activity of the heart and can detect abnormalities such as left ventricular hypertrophy. Common ECG findings in HOCM include signs of thickened heart muscle and, in some cases, ST-segment depression, which may indicate strain on the heart muscle.

2. Echocardiography (Cardiac Ultrasound)

Echocardiography is the most widely used and essential diagnostic tool for HOCM. This non-invasive imaging technique uses sound waves to create detailed images of the heart's structure and function. In patients with HOCM, echocardiography typically reveals thickened ventricular walls, especially in the interventricular septum, and narrowing of the left ventricular outflow tract. It also helps assess the degree of obstruction by measuring blood flow velocity, making it both cost-effective and highly informative.

3. Cardiac Magnetic Resonance Imaging (MRI)

Cardiac MRI provides high-resolution, three-dimensional images of the heart and is particularly useful when echocardiographic results are inconclusive. It allows for precise measurement of myocardial thickness and can evaluate blood flow dynamics, including velocity through the left ventricular outflow tract. Additionally, cardiac MRI can detect myocardial scarring or fibrosis, which may influence prognosis and treatment decisions.

4. Cardiac Catheterization

While less commonly used for initial diagnosis, cardiac catheterization may be employed in specific cases to measure pressure gradients between the left ventricle and the aorta. This invasive procedure helps determine the severity of the obstruction and guides decisions regarding interventions such as septal ablation or surgery. It is often used in conjunction with other diagnostic tools to support treatment planning.

Early and accurate diagnosis of hypertrophic obstructive cardiomyopathy is vital for managing symptoms and preventing complications.
